Hey guys, is there any way to make money via zerg/protoss research points after the patch? I'm trying to get all the upgrades and hire all the mercenaries. Thanks!

In one play through, it's sadly impossible to obtain the money needed to purchase all the upgrades even with leftover Zerg and Toss research bits. To my knowledge I don't think the patch is changing anything, someone correct me if I'm wrong. Leftover research points can still be sold by going to the research module after maxing each tree, 10,000 credits per I think.

If you're aiming to obtain the achievements, I would suggest doing a series of missions without spending anything, save, and then buy out a tech tree. Once you do that, just reload the game from that same point and buy the next tree, and so on until you get the achievements.

If you just want everything for the sake of having everything and don't need the achievements, I believe the cheat code, 'whysoserious' will grant you 1 million credits which you can spend at your pleasure.

If you're going for the Rory Swann achievement, you'll need to save up a total of 1,050,000 credits (you can go above 1 million credits: disregard the poster above you) by the time you reach Char. That lets your purchase every single starship upgrade. Then you can reload and buy the remaining upgrades.

For a challenge I did everything on Hard without upgrading, then saved after each mission. That means that I can load a saved campaign from any point, put all my money and research into the upgrades that I want, and then hammer whatever mission I want the advantage in. I used this to farm any achievements that I missed along the way.

Mission order is also something to play around with. It's kind of ridiculous how some upgrades and units change certain missions. This especially affects the side-campaigns, which you normally tend to do earlier rather than later. Gunning for Xil early is quite an egregious example, because Siege tanks make some of the side quest missions a curb stomp.
